While it has fewer CUDA cores compared to the RTX 3070, its updated architecture introduces improvements in efficiency and specialized AI workflows. The GeForce RTX 3070, built on NVIDIA's Ampere architecture, includes 5888 CUDA cores and third-generation Tensor Cores optimized for mixed-precision workloads.
